Web Registration: Prices , Top-Level Domains , and Protection
Securing your digital identity begins with internet registration. The fee for a web name can vary significantly, typically beginning around $ 12 per year, but escalating with desirable extensions or additional services. Widely-used extensions like .com, .net, and .org are frequently preferred , but newer options like .tech, .online, or country-specific choices may provide a unique appeal. Above all, internet safety is paramount; consider enabling WHOIS privacy, utilizing secure passwords, and regularly verifying your account configurations to safeguard your web asset.

Web Address Purchase vs. Online Storage : What's Difference
Many newcomers get unsure about registering a web address and online hosting . Think of it like this: your domain name is your property's address – it's website what people type into their browser to find you. Securing a domain simply grants you the access to use that specific address. However, you need a server to actually put your online content. That’s where web hosting comes in. It’s the rental of disk space on an internet server that makes your online presence accessible to the online audience.
Essentially:
- Registering a domain = Your address
- Online hosting = Your plot
You must have both to have a live online presence .
